R’hlloric resurrection doesn’t require a third party sacrifice, but Thoros states that he loses a little of his own ‘life force’ every time he performs the ritual. Do you think the blow will be greater for Melisandre since she is so old and possibly frailer than she seems?

That’s not really what Thoros says:

“Thoros, how many times have you brought me back now?”

The red priest bowed his head. “It is R’hllor who brings you back, my lord. The Lord of Light. I am only his instrument.”

“How many times?” Lord Beric insisted.

“Six,” Thoros said reluctantly. “And each time is harder. You have grown reckless, my lord. Is death so very sweet?“ 

Thoros is saying that it is harder to bring Beric back from the dead, not that he himself is losing life force in the attempt.
